Finger Lakes, New York
Encompassing 11 lakes with over 650 miles of shoreline, the picturesque Finger Lakes region in central-west New York has plenty of great outdoor pastimes to offer families. Be sure to stop by the Strong National Museum of Play, which is one of the best children’s museums in the U.S. and fun for all ages, boasting the world’s largest collection of toys, dolls, board games and electronic games, as well as Upstate New York's only year-round indoor butterfly garden. The Rochester Museum & Science Center (RMSC) and its Strasenburgh Planetarium is another great place for families to explore interactive exhibits that take them from the depths of the ocean to the edge of the universe.
Seeking excitement? Visit RPM Raceway in Syracuse for go-kart racing at up to 45mph, along with luxury bowling, arcade games and VR experiences. Be sure to include a visit to Seabreeze Amusement Park in Rochester, which appeals to all ages with roller coasters, thrill rides, live shows, a water park loaded with attractions and more.
